How do I create effective Horror Movie Feedback survey questions?
Create effective survey questions by focusing on clarity and specificity. Use simple language that directly addresses aspects of horror films such as suspense, character development, and special effects without ambiguity. Ensure that questions are neutral and do not lead the respondent. Draft questions that allow for a range of responses, both quantitative and qualitative, to get detailed feedback.
It helps to pilot your survey with a small group first. This reveals any confusing wording or unintended bias. Consider including both rating scales and open-ended questions for richer insights. Adjust based on feedback and aim for a balance in question types to capture the complete viewer experience. This ensures your Horror Movie Feedback survey remains engaging and useful.
How many questions should a Horror Movie Feedback survey include?
The number of questions in a Horror Movie Feedback survey depends on your goals and the depth of feedback you seek. Generally, surveys should include enough questions to comprehensively cover key aspects of the film without overwhelming respondents. Typically, 10 to 15 focused questions can provide detailed insights while maintaining engagement, although certain situations may call for more detailed inquiry.
Consider using a mix of question types, such as multiple choice and open-ended responses to gain both statistical and qualitative data. Balancing the survey length and detail ensures participants are neither rushed nor fatigued. Adjust the number based on the audience and the setting, ensuring a smooth experience that captures quality feedback throughout the film's viewing journey.

What are common mistakes to avoid in Horror Movie Feedback surveys?
A common mistake is using ambiguous language and technical jargon that may confuse respondents. Avoid overly long surveys that lead to fatigue; questions should be direct and to the point. Another pitfall is designing questions that inadvertently lead the respondent towards a specific answer, thus compromising honest appraisal. A balanced approach with neutral wording produces more reliable feedback.
Also, ensure that the survey is logically organized and avoids repetitive questions. Pretesting your survey with a small sample group can help identify possible issues with clarity and length. Being mindful of these potential pitfalls will help you gather valuable, unbiased input that can better guide improvements in future horror movie projects and screenings.
